Smart Arranging Solutions



Implementing wise sorting systems changes rubbish collection by simplifying the procedure and enhancing performance. These systems make use of advanced technology to immediately arrange recyclables from general waste, lowering contamination levels and enhancing the quantity of product that can be reused. By integrating sensors and artificial intelligence, wise sorting systems can identify different sorts of products, such as plastics, glass, and paper, with impressive precision.

With the capacity to separate materials at the source, wise sorting systems make recycling easier for individuals and organizations alike. By improving the top quality of recyclables collected, these systems add to a much more sustainable waste monitoring process.

Furthermore, the data collected from these systems can assist districts track recycling rates, determine patterns, and maximize collection routes.

Waste-to-Energy Technologies



With waste generation rising, locating lasting remedies is becoming significantly important. Waste-to-Energy (WtE) innovations offer an encouraging method to handling our waste while producing energy. These technologies entail transforming non-recyclable waste materials into usable types of energy like electrical energy, heat, or gas.



By diverting waste from garbage dumps and blazing it in regulated settings, WtE not just lowers the volume of waste yet additionally creates important energy resources.

One common method of WtE is mass-burn incineration, where waste is shed at high temperatures to produce heavy steam that drives wind turbines generating electricity. One more method is gasification, which transforms waste right into synthetic gas that can be utilized for power generation or as a chemical feedstock.

In addition, anaerobic digestion breaks down natural waste to produce biogas for energy.

Applying WtE modern technologies can help reduce greenhouse gas discharges, decrease reliance on fossil fuels, and lessen the ecological impact of garbage disposal.
